
We’ve got some great new additions to our lineup coming your way in 2021. Here is a look at one of these exciting innovations.
The LeHawk is designed by famous knifemaker Jerry Hossom, who has been a full-time knifemaker since 1997. The 2.9 inch long Wharncliffe blade has a straight edge that delivers power directly to the cutting edge making it a perfect blade for a variety of cutting tasks. The blade is made from 8Cr14 stainless steel with Blackstone™ coating for additional corrosion resistance and has been precisely heat-treated and hand-finished shaving-sharp. The rubberized TPR handle and unique duck head shape ensures slip resistance, even when handled with wet or slippery hands.

At just 6.2 inches long and weighing a mere 3.0 ounces, the LeHawk is perfect for every day carry and use. The rugged polypropylene sheath has a 360-degree rotating clip that attaches to any flotation, fishing, or diving vest, and is compatible with any MOLLE system, allowing for a multitude of carry options. In addition, the sheath quickly converts into a neck knife with the included paracord.
